详解比特币钱包地址编码方式:理解、类型与安
什么是比特币钱包地址编码?
比特币钱包地址编码是指在比特币网络中,用于表示比特币用户身份的一种字符串编码方式。每个比特币帐号都有一个唯一的地址,这个地址可以用来接收和发送比特币。比特币实施了多种地址编码方式,其中涉及的主要编码格式有Base58Check、Bech32和SegWit(隔离见证)等。这些编码方式不仅关乎到用户的使用便捷性,还与交易的安全性、效率等方面密切相关。
比特币地址的类型

比特币地址可以大致分为三大类:Legacy地址、P2SH地址和Bech32地址。每种类型都有其独特的编码方式和优缺点。
Legacy地址
Legacy地址是比特币最早的地址形式,通常以数字“1”开头,例如“1AaBbCcDdEeFfGgHhIiJjKkLlMmNnOoPp”。这种地址的特点是支持任何形式的比特币和交易,但它相对来说不支持更高效的交易和隐私保护。
P2SH地址
P2SH(Pay to Script Hash,支付到脚本哈希)地址通常以数字“3”开头,如“3AaBbCcDdEeFfGgHhIiJjKkLlMmNnOoPp”。它的主要优势在于允许复杂交易的执行,支持多重签名等更高级的使用场景。尽管如此,它的交易验证复杂度较高,对用户的理解和使用门槛也相对较高。
Bech32地址
Bech32是比特币钱包地址的新编码方式,通常以“bc1”开头,如“bc1qw508d6qejxtdg4y5r3zn6bqqy2zqgqzew7j6u”。它是针对隔离见证(SegWit)设立的,具备较低的交易费用和更高的安全性。用户在使用Bech32地址进行交易时,不仅能够提高交易速度,同时还减少了链上数据占用,从而降低交易成本。
为什么需要不同的编码方式?
不同的地址编码方式应运而生,主要是为了满足比特币技术发展过程中的多种需求。例如,Legacy地址虽早期可用,但面临交易速度慢与费用高的问题。P2SH的出现则改善了复杂情况下的交易执行,而Bech32则进一步提升了用户体验与安全性。因此,随着比特币的不断发展与技术的迭代,这些不同编码方式能够兼容不同场景,满足用户多样化的需求。
比特币地址编码与安全性

在比特币的使用中,安全性是一个重要话题。无论是在哪种编码方式中,用户都需要了解如何保护自己的钱包地址以避免潜在的攻击和资金损失。
如何创造安全的钱包地址
在生成比特币钱包地址时,用户应采用高强度的密码和安全的备份措施。这可以通过使用硬件钱包、冷钱包或具备良好声誉的在线钱包来实现。在创建新地址时,确保应用程序来源是官方的,避免下载来自非安全来源的应用程序,以防止恶意软件侵入一旦生成新的比特币地址,务必将其私钥妥善保管。用户不应在不安全的环境中输入私钥,尤其是在公共Wi-Fi环境中。
围绕比特币钱包地址的相关问题
1. 什么是比特币钱包的私钥?它的重要性如何?
比特币钱包的私钥是与公钥匹配的一串随机生成的数字,用于控制比特币资产的所有权。每个比特币地址都有一个对应的私钥,持有私钥的人就可以支配与之关联的比特币。因此,私钥的安全性至关重要,一旦泄露,黑客可以轻易地转移用户的比特币资产。
保护私钥的方法包括使用硬件钱包、确保不在公开场合输入私钥、定期更换私钥等。对于重要账户,可以使用多重签名技术来进一步提高安全性。此外,了解怎样备份私钥是确保资产安全的另一项重要措施,用户可以通过写下私钥的方式进行备份,但要注意妥善保管,以防丢失或被人窃取。
2. 如何选择适合的比特币钱包?
选择适合的比特币钱包得考虑多个因素,包括钱包的类型、安全性、用户友好性与费用等。主要钱包类型包括:硬件钱包、软件钱包与在线钱包。
硬件钱包是一种物理设备,通常具有高安全性,适合中长期投资用户。软件钱包则是应用程序,提供较为便捷的操作体验,但风险相对较高。在线钱包则适合需要快速交易的用户,但其安全性依赖于服务商的安全措施,用户也需小心私钥泄露的风险。
此外,在选择钱包时,还需要查看用户评价、钱包开发团队信誉以及钱包支持的币种、网络等方面,以确保选择一种安全稳定的钱包进行比特币交易。
3. 比特币交易过程是怎样的?
比特币交易的过程主要可以分为三个步骤:创建交易、验证交易及广播交易到网络中。
创建交易时,用户需要输入接收方的钱包地址、转账金额等信息,签名后形成一条新的交易。而后,该交易会被加入到一个待处理的交易池中,等待矿工进行验证。在此过程中,矿工会通过对交易进行打包,形成新的区块,确保交易的不可篡改性和有效性。最终,完成的交易会广播到比特币网络中,所有用户都将更新有关该交易的区块链信息。
4. 未来比特币编码方式的发展趋势是什么?
随着区块链技术与比特币的不断发展,编码方式的改进与创新也将持续进行。在未来,我们可能会看到更加便捷的地址编码方式,用户可以轻松地进行转账、接受款项。
另一方面,区块链技术的进步将会推动新的隐私保护技术,例如零知识证明与更复杂的多重签名地址等,使得用户在使用时能够更好地保护自己的隐私与资产安全。此外,随着比特币用户的不断增长,整体的网络效率也将成为一个重要议题,如何设计更高效的地址编码方式,将是未来的发展重点之一。
总结来说,比特币钱包地址编码方式是一个复杂且不断演进的主题,了解这些机制将有助于用户更有效地使用比特币进行交易与投资,并更好地应对数字货币市场的变化。